Free AI Prompt: Request Smart Intercom Vendor Work Order

Whenever you need to swap out broken smart intercom hardware, this prompt will draft a professional work order request letter that includes all required compliance disclosures and holds the vendor accountable for meeting your security specifications.

Copy-Paste Prompt
You are an experienced property manager.

Draft a formal maintenance work order to [Vendor Name] for replacing the smart intercom at unit [Unit Number], [Building Address].

The request letter must include:

- A detailed description of the malfunctioning hardware
- The exact model and serial number of the current unit
- An explicit list of security features required in the replacement (e.g. biometric scans, two-factor auth)
- Boilerplate language about your right to audit their work for compliance
- Your signature line and contact info

The letter should have a formal, legally binding tone.

Do not use real PII.
